3 Cash-Heavy Stocks with Warning Signs

AGYS Cover Image

A surplus of cash can mean financial stability, but it can also indicate a reluctance (or inability) to invest in growth. Some of these companies also face challenges like stagnating revenue, declining market share, or limited scalability.

Just because a business has cash doesn’t mean it’s a good investment. Luckily, StockStory is here to help you separate the winners from the losers. That said, here are three companies with net cash positions that don’t make the cut and some better choices instead.

Agilysys (AGYS)

Net Cash Position: $21.66 million (0.7% of Market Cap)

With a tech stack that powers everything from check-in to checkout at some of the world's top hospitality venues, Agilysys (NASDAQ: AGYS) develops and provides cloud-based and on-premise software solutions for hotels, resorts, casinos, and restaurants to manage operations and enhance guest experiences.

Why Are We Hesitant About AGYS?

  1. Sales trends were unexciting over the last three years as its 19% annual growth was below the typical software company
  2. Steep infrastructure costs and weaker unit economics for a software company are reflected in its low gross margin of 62.1%

Varonis Systems (VRNS)

Net Cash Position: $65.19 million (1% of Market Cap)

Beginning with protecting Windows file shares in 2005 and evolving into a comprehensive security platform, Varonis Systems (NASDAQ: VRNS) provides data security software that helps organizations protect sensitive information, detect threats, and comply with privacy regulations.

Why Does VRNS Worry Us?

  1. Revenue increased by 11% annually over the last three years, acceptable on an absolute basis but tepid for a software company enjoying secular tailwinds
  2. Poor expense management has led to operating margin losses
  3. Capital intensity will likely increase as its free cash flow margin is anticipated to drop by 3 percentage points over the next year

Corcept (CORT)

Net Cash Position: $335.6 million (4.4% of Market Cap)

Focusing on the powerful stress hormone that affects everything from metabolism to immune function, Corcept Therapeutics (NASDAQ: CORT) develops and markets medications that modulate cortisol to treat endocrine disorders, cancer, and neurological diseases.

Why Do We Think Twice About CORT?

  1. Expenses have increased as a percentage of revenue over the last five years as its adjusted operating margin fell by 16.9 percentage points
  2. Performance over the past five years shows its incremental sales were much less profitable, as its earnings per share fell by 2.8% annually
  3. Diminishing returns on capital suggest its earlier profit pools are drying up
